开题报告
题目
袋装砂井排水法在软土路基中的应用
专业学生姓名
建筑工程管理李燕辉
班级学号
工管07125
指导教师张广森职称讲师
广东技术师范学院天河学院本科毕业设计(论文)开题报告
一、选题的背景与意义
摘要:随着科学技术的发展,越来越多的新技术及新方法都应用到处理软土路基中(如塑料排水板等)。但是各种新技术及新方法都必须要有一个验证过程,其间必然会存在各种各样的难点暂时无法解决(如施工工艺还不够完善、质量难于控制等问题),因此袋装砂井在处理软土路基上还是很受欢迎的。本文针对这种方法的理论基础、特性及施工工艺进行了简要的论述。关键字:袋装砂井;软土地基;应用--1--二、研究的基本内容与拟解决的主要问题1研究的基本内容目前电信领域有两种计费体系架构,一种是BOSS(BusinessandOperationSupportSystem,业务运营支撑系统)采用的基于CDR(ChargingDataRecord计费数据记录)的离线计费,一种是基于信令消息的在线计费(例如:智能网系统)。离线计费是运营商提供给用户的服务(包括:话音呼叫服务、数据业务服务等)结束后,由交换服务设备产生话单,BOSS收集话单进行批价计费。这种方式计费存在较大延迟,在服务过程中BOSS对服务没有控制能力,容易发生透支和欠费。离线计费通常应用于后付费计费方式(即用户可以先使用服务,再付费),或者准预付费计费方式(即要求用户先缴费再使用服务,但并不严格控制)。在线计费是用户使用服务(包括:电路域、数据域、IMS域的各种服务)时,交换服务设备触发信令消息给业务控制设备(例如:业务控制点SCP.业务控制逻辑SCL等),由业务控制设备对用户使用的服务进行鉴权、预算、实时计费、实时费用监控和服务控制能力。采用这种方式能够根据用户帐户余额精确地控制服务使用量,避免用户透支和欠费。在线计费通常应用于预付费计费方式(即用户先付费,再使用服务,能够严格控制没钱即不提供服务)。目前以智能网SCP(ServiceControlPoint)为代表的在线计费系统,特别是在移动网络中,进展并没有想象的那么快。由于智能网将预付费作为一种业务而不是一种业务支撑手段来定义,所以其业务模式的灵活性受到极大的限制,难以满足当今激烈市场竞争的要求。同时由于智能网主要应用在话音业务域,所以其对融合计费的支持能力也不容乐观。而且其投资较高也成为运营商比较头痛的问题,因此在计费灵活性、性能、需求快速响应方面与BOSS存在较大差距。所以本课题采用BOSS系统,实现离线计费。BOSS离线计费说明如下:(1)用户使用电信运营商提供的服务,电信交换服务设备产生计费数据记录(CDR),即话单。(2)Mediation(话单采集机)定期从交换服务设备采集CDR,送给BOSS计费系统。(3)BOSS计费系统根据CDR批价计费,做入帐处理。并由信用控制模块对用户帐户余额做判断,当用户帐户余额下降到发停服务界线以下时,发停服务操作,这样用户下次就不能使用服务。(4)用户可以通过BOSS运营管理提供的途径缴费重新开通服务。--2--2拟解决的主要问题
本课题以Java语言和数据库技术为基础,通过了解电信运营计费系统的相关知识和框架,模拟实现一个电信运营计费系统。选择Java语言进行电信运营计费系统的开发,是因为Java是面向对象的语言,是对现实生活的抽象。Java语言是现实世界模型的自然延伸。现实世界中任何实体都可以看作是对象。并且Java是一种跨平台,适合于分布式计算环境的面向对象编程语言。因为没有开发过类似的系统,相对来说困难比较大。因此在进行系统开发时,必须解决以下几个问题:
(1)了解电信运营计费系统的相关知识。(2)了解基于MVC设计模式的Java的操作。
(4)系统主要有权限管理、管理员管理、资费管理、用户管理、账务管理、账单管理六个模块,设计如何实现对权限和角色的增删改查,对管理员的增删改查,对资费的增删改查,对账务帐号和业务帐号的增删改查,对账务的年月查询和对账单的查询功能。
(5)通过超级管理员的授权及通过Module对访问权限的控制。
SSH框架。
(3)熟悉编程环境,采用eclipse软件进行Java的开发,必须熟练掌握该软件
--3--三、研究的方法与技术路线
1研究方法
首先了解电信运营计费系统的整体概况及其实现技术;掌握Java编程语言的开发和数据库技术。
其次要明确系统实现的主要功能,该项目分为三个大模块(采集、整合、查询管理),其中用到J2EE相关技术的查询管理模块分了六个小模块(资费管理、管理员管理、用户管理、用户自服务管理、帐务查询、帐单查询)。对于资费查询功能,由于客户要大量频繁的查询数据库,出于对性能的考虑我们采用了Spring内嵌的Hibernate框架技术处理对象持久化。最后以Java语言和数据库技术为基础,模拟实现一个电信运营计费系统。
最后通过对这一课题的学习和研究,可以将电信计费系统的基本原理、实现流程等展现出来,同时可以了解掌握整个电信计费系统的工作流程,具有一定的现实意义。2技术路线
本系统采用基于MVC设计模式的Java
SSH框架。对于系统的可扩展性、可
复用性进行充分考虑,并运用了Spring的IoC(控制反转)特性实现了类和类之间的松耦合,提高了系统的可扩展性、可复用性。
系统的总体配置如下:Web服务器:Tomcat-5.5.27系统的框架:Hibernate3.0操作系统:Linux浏览器:数据库:
主流浏览器(IE,firefox等)Oracle
9i
Spring-framework-2.0
Struts2.0
Oracle是一个可用于多种操作系统的关系型数据库系统,是一个具有客户机/服务器体系结构的分布式数据库管理系统,适用于网络,可在Internet上共享数据库。
--4--应用服务器:UNIX
UNIX系统是一个开源的操作系统,可以根据企业的业务要求选择不同的版本,具有无比的安全性和适应性,并且支持ORACLE数据库,因此我们选择UNIX服务器。
开发工具:MyEclipse6.0
使用MyEclipse6.0做开发,可以为编程人员带来了很多方便,使用MyEclipse6.0软件不需要对程序进行编译,该工具在做保存时自动进行编译。MyEclipse6.0还可以打开数据库的连接,只需加入相应的jar包就可以对软件进行开发。
开发语言:Java
选择Java语言进行开发,Java是面向对象的语言,是对现实生活的抽象。Java语言是现实世界模型的自然延伸。现实世界中任何实体都可以看作是对象。对象之间通过消息相互作用。Java语言的三大特性:封装、多态性和继承。Java是一种跨平台,适合于分布式计算环境的面向对象编程语言。
四、研究的总体安排与进度
2009.11.11~2009.12.272009.12.28~2010.01.292010.03.01~2010.04.152010.04.16~2010.05.012010.05.02~2010.05.142010.05.15~2010.05.30
查找资料,撰写文献综述、开题报告、外文翻译。需求分析,方案的选定并完成总体设计。编写系统程序,模块及系统调试,。
系统调试,以备中期检查,并开始撰写论文。系统完善,准备实物检查,修改论文。
根据指导老师和评阅老师审阅意见修改论文直至终稿,准备论文答辩。
--5--五、主要参考文献[1](美)CayS.Horstmann,GaryCornell,叶乃文,邝劲筠,杜永萍译.corejava核心技术——卷I[M].机械工业出版社,2008年6月.[2](美)CayS.Horstmann,GaryCornell,陈昊鹏等译.corejava核心技术——卷II[M].机械工业出版社,2008年12月.[3]罗时飞,精通.Spring——深入JavaEE开发核心技术[M].电子工业出版社,2008年10月.[4]赵松涛.Oracle9i中文版数据库系统管理[M].人民邮电出版社,2003年7月.[5]夏昕,曹晓钢,唐勇.深入浅出Hibernate[M].电子工业出版社,2005年6月.[6](美)艾里特等著,刘平利译.精通Hibernate[M].机械工业出版社,2009年4月.[7]孙卫琴.struts基于mvc的javaweb设计与开发[M].电子工业出版社2004年8月.[8]林信良.spring技术手册[M],电子工业出版社.2007年4月.[10]林上杰、林康司.jsp2.0技术手册[M].电子工业出版社,2005年4月.[11](加)JeffreySambells.(美)AaronGustafsonGustafson译:李松峰、李雅雯.javascriptDom高级程序设计[M].人民邮电出版社,2008年7月.[12]张桂元,贾燕枫,姜波.征服Ajax——Web2.0快速入门与项目实践(Java)[M].人民邮电出版社,2006年6月.指导教师审核意见签名:年月日--6--
因篇幅问题不能全部显示,请点此查看更多更全内容